If you are looking for a tuff ball that will stand up to abuse from your dog, choose one of the smooth orbee balls, such as the woof, fetch or diamond plate. the ones with raised designs can be torn apart. We have a Dalmatian that destroys any other type of ball, but the silver diamond plate style and woof and fetch have held up great! He loves them and will chew on them making a "popping" or squeeking noise that he loves.
